Recipe: The Vitamin Boost Carrot and Banana Juice
This juice is thick, filling, and tastes almost like a milkshake, but it is 100% healthy.
Ingredients:
- 2 Large Carrots (Peeled and chopped)
- 1 Ripe Banana (Spotty bananas are the sweetest)
- 1 cup of Cold Water (Or Orange Juice for extra Vitamin C)
- 1/2 inch of Fresh Ginger (Optional, to help with digestion)
- A squeeze of Lime or Lemon
Instructions:
- The Prep: Wash and peel the carrots. Slice them into small coins so they are easier to blend. Peel the banana and break it into chunks.
- The Blend: Place the carrot coins and the water into the blender first. Blend on high until the carrots are as liquid as possible.
- The Creaminess: Add the banana chunks and the ginger to the blender.
- The Process: Blend again until the juice is smooth and creamy.
- The Finish: Stir in a squeeze of fresh lime or lemon juice. This keeps the juice looking bright and prevents it from turning brown.
- The Timing: Drink this juice immediately after making it to get the most active enzymes and vitamins.
- The Routine: Enjoy one glass in the morning or as a healthy afternoon snack 3 times a week.

A Friendly Tip for Success
If you want a colder, more refreshing drink, you can use a frozen banana. This makes the juice feel like a healthy “slushie” or a thick smoothie.
